Operating Guidelines/Rules of Play
- For safety reasons, users should only stand at the designated jumping platform. Do not allow
anyone to spectate from the bed.
- No one with
ANY PRE-EXISTING INJURIES
or
HEALTH CONCERNS
(limitations),
in the state
of
PREGNANCY
or
UNDER THE INFLUENCE OF PSYCHOTROPHIC SUBSTANCES
may use
the unit.
- Every time a user trips/falls
THE MECHANISMS MUST BE STOPPED!
- The operator must adjust the speed of the arms to the abilities of the players.
- Use the Emergency Button only in a case of an emergency. After releasing it,
WAIT AT LEAST
5 SECONDS
before pressing any other button on the Control Box.
- The
MAXIMUM NUMBER OF USERS IS TWO
. Do not allow more than 2 users on the game at
one time. High risk of collision.
- The unit should
NOT TO BE USED IF IT BECOMES WET
. In the event of rain, the unit should
be deflated and folded to prevent water collecting on it.
- The Emergency Stop button
MUST ALWAYS BE DEPRESSED AND THE KEY REMOVED
whenever you are setting up the game or leaving the control console unattended.
- Do not press more than one button at a time.
Positioning of the control panel:
The control panel must be positioned so that the operator has an unobstructed view of ALL the
players.
Transporting and storing
DURING TRANSPORTATION, THE MECHANICAL PARTS MUST BE PROTECTED!
When packing away the mechanism for transporting/storing, we advise to:
- remove the keys of the control box.
- do not place anything heavy on the control box or on any part of the mechanism.
- make sure the mechanical parts are packed and protected correctly.
- store the mechanism in dry conditions/in a dry place.
- leave the bolts and nuts on the mechanism in their corresponding holes.
- dry every part (if for any reason it becomes wet).
